I just use the paper backed iron-on products. You use a deeper cut and it works better if the paper side is up. Most designs are reversible but not with the alphabets. I think there might be a way to flip the image, but I would have to go look. This is a great way to pre cut appliques. And the number of cartridges available is endless.
